News outlet Android Authority have managed to get their hands on some prototype images of the Realme Book laptop, the first laptop from BBK Electronics. The photos obtained provide us with a much better look at the design and build of the laptop. It also confirms the official name of the laptop and the name of the Realme tablet as well.

BBK electronics have had a major presence in the smartphone world so far as it is the parent company of brands like OnePlus and Oppo but with Realme, the company seems to be doing more than just launching smartphones. Over the years, Realme have been slowly expanding and diversifying their ecosystem. The Realme Book seems like their next step at diversifying even more.

The Realme Book, as seen above, clearly takes inspiration from the MacBook’s design. The CEO of Realme India and Europe have teased the Realme Book on Twitter which gave fans a glimpse at the product. The tease was a laptop peeking out of an office envelope, presumably a play on how Steve Jobs pulled out the MacBook Air from a similar envelope back in 2008.

The device seems to have an aluminium body and thin bezels all around. There are also two speaker grilles under the body which tells us that there will be stereo speakers. This will definitely be a Windows laptop and is expected to be priced competitively based on Realme’s pricing history. The screen also seems to be a 3:2 aspect ratio which could be a key selling point for this laptop. The laptop is rumoured to be charged via USB-C but it is just a rumour for now as the pictures do not really confirm that.

The Realme Pad tablet is also expected to be announced based on this photo from Android Authority. There is no photo of the tablet itself but it is expected to be announced during the Realme GT 5G global launch next week.

From this picture, the tablet seems to include a squared off design, either a single or dual camera setup and possibly a metal build. The Realme Pad and Realme Book are expected to be devices aimed at certain markets in Southeast Asia and Europe.

It is still unknown when exactly these products will be announced but the photos seem to be taken at the location of the Realme GT 5G launch which is happening on June 15 and can be streamed on Realme’s YouTube channel.
